Position: 2025-2026 AORI Clinical Research Fellowship
Institution: Anderson Orthopaedic Research Institute
Location: Alexandria, VA
Duration: 1 year
Start Date: July 2025
Salary: $35,000
Supervising Surgeon: Robert Sershon, MD
Prerequisites for the position include:
- Currently enrolled in medical school and authorized to work in the United States
- Successful completion of third year of medical school prior to start date
- Strong motivation for a career in orthopaedic surgery
- Ability to start on site within the recommended time frame
- Evident interest in research and strong academic record
- Characteristics:
- Must be organized and detail oriented
- Able to work independently
- Able to complete tasks efficiently with clinical staff and multidisciplinary teams
Research responsibilities include:
- Coordination of the multiple research projects
- Consenting patients for studies
- Follow-up with patients in clinic or by phone
- Administration of research study preoperative and postoperative forms and exams
- Data entry into EMR platforms and uploading research documents to electronic platforms
- Data analysis
- Enrolling patients into the research database
- Maintaining weekly lists of surgical research cases
- Submission of protocols to the Institutional Review Board (IRB)
- Drafting/editing/production of manuscripts and abstracts
- Preparation of posters/presentations for conferences
- Interface and coordination of projects with attendings, fellows, and other research personnel
Benefits of the position:
- Enhanced competitiveness for a position in an Orthopaedic Surgery residency
- Anticipate 10-15 papers/abstracts/presentations accepted by the end of the research year
- Opportunities to attend and present AORI research at local and national conferences
- Opportunities to collaborate with AORI attendings, fellows, and other research personnel
- Opportunities to observe surgical procedures and examine patients in clinic
- Opportunities to attend weekly fellowship conferences
